Yeeshas: 12:13am On Mar 02, 2017
bellong:


I can imagine how sad it is missing out by three points..

Work on the area you were deficient during the test and try again.

Worst case scenario, wait till after for months to claim 5 points from work experience.

Did VETASSES explain why your experience was cut down?

Yes, they did.

"the tasks undertaken are not closely related to the ANZSCO tasks for the nominated occupation
(Employment 1)
the employment was used to calculate the qualifying period required to meet the skill level of the nominated
or closely related ANZSCO occupation (Employment 2)"

Out of 5 years, they said the first 1 and half years isn't closely related. Then a part of the remaining years was used to calculate the qualifying period.

I currently have 45 points so I need 20 points more.

Yeeshas: 11:15pm On Feb 21, 2017
Prolivingproof:


@Yeeshas
What employment documents did you submit for your assessment with Vetasses?

Pay slips, promotion letter, offer letters, statement of reference, organogram of organization (this is because my occupation is a managerial occupation), CV, probation successful letter/confirmation letter.
